pibling

a gender neutral term for aunt or uncle, based on the phrase "parent's sibling." generally used collectively, as a term for aunts and uncles together, similar to the word niblings for nieces and nephews together.

My brothers and sisters are my siblings. My aunts and uncles are my piblings.
Bob: Hey, how come the word "siblings" exists for "brothers and sisters," but there's no word for "aunts and uncles"?
Alice: There is. It's "piblings."
Bob: I can't stand my piblings, except Auntie Em. She's cool.
